On Tue, Apr 18, 2017 at 09:34:18PM -0000, William Li wrote: > Hi - I'm new and my company is interested to have developers to contribute to > a couple of apache open source projects. Could any one please tell me how to > register contributors under a specific company name? > > I searched through the general information blogs but couldn't find anything. > > > Thanks, > > William
Hi William, As others have already noted, open source communities don't usually have formal relationships with companies. From a project's point of view, individual contributors spend time on the project for any number of reasons. One of those reasons could be that time is spent under a contract of employment and hence affiliation with an employer. But the reason why somebody has time to contribute to the project is not actually relevant to the development process. I recommend reading http://producingoss.com/en/money.html which should provide some insight into the economics of open source.
